How Our Water Damage Reconstruction Process Works

Water damage reconstruction isn’t just about fixing the damage, it’s about preventing future problems and restoring peace of mind. Our process is designed to get your home back to normal as quickly and safely as possible. Here’s what you can expect:

Step 1: Initial Assessment

We arrive within 60 minutes of your call to evaluate the damage and create a personalized plan. Our team will assess the extent of the damage, identify any safety hazards, and recommend the best course of action. This step is crucial in preventing further damage and ensuring a smooth reconstruction process.

Step 2: Water Removal

We use specialized equipment to extract water from your home including pumps, vacuums, and wet/dry vacuums. Our team will remove the water, dry out your space, and prevent any further damage from occurring.

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ification

We use desiccant-based drying systems to ensure your home is thoroughly dry. Our team will also set up dehumidification units to remove excess moisture and prevent mold growth. This step is critical in preventing future damage and ensuring a safe living space.

Step 4: Reconstruction and Repair

We’ll repair or replace damaged materials including walls, floors, and ceilings. Our team will work efficiently to get your home back to its original condition, so you can focus on the things that matter.

Step 5: Final Inspection and Cleanup

We’ll conduct a thorough final inspection to ensure your home is safe and secure. Our team will also clean up any debris, sanitize the area, and leave your home smelling fresh and clean.

Warning Signs You Need Water Damage Reconstruction

Ignoring the warning signs of water damage can lead to costly repairs and even health risks. Here are some common signs to look out for:

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

Don’t ignore that smell it’s a sign of moisture and potential mold growth. Our team will identify the source of the odor and fix it before it becomes a bigger problem.

Warped or Buckled Flooring

Don’t wait until it’s too late warped or buckled flooring can be a sign of water damage. Our team will assess the damage and recommend the best course of action to prevent further damage.

Discolored or Peeling Paint

Don’t ignore the warning signs discolored or peeling paint can be a sign of water damage. Our team will assess the damage and recommend the best course of action to prevent further damage.

Mold or Mildew Growth

Don’t wait until it’s too late mold or mildew growth can be a sign of water damage. Our team will identify the source of the mold and fix it before it becomes a bigger problem.

Water Stains on the Ceiling or Walls

Don’t ignore the warning signs water stains on the ceiling or walls can be a sign of water damage. Our team will assess the damage and recommend the best course of action to prevent further damage.

Water-Damaged Drywall or Ceiling Tiles

Don’t wait until it’s too late water-damaged drywall or ceiling tiles can be a sign of water damage. Our team will assess the damage and recommend the best course of action to prevent further damage.

Water Damage Reconstruction Cost in Stockton, UT

The cost of water damage reconstruction in Stockton, UT, varies dep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. Here’s a breakdown of typical price ranges for different aspects of water damage reconstruction:

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Water removal and drying $500 – $2,500 Size of the affected area, type of equipment used
Reconstruction and repair $2,000 – $10,000 Materials and labor required, complexity of the job
Dehumidification and mold remediation $1,000 – $3,000 Size of the affected area, type of mold remediation required
Final inspection and cleanup $500 – $1,000 Size of the affected area, complexity of the job
